π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

12 items
  • 1 cup Unsalted butter
  • 0.75 cup Granulated sugar
  • 0.75 cup Brown sugar, packed
  • 2 pieces Large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ons V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on Peppermint extract
  • 2.25 cups All-purpose flour
  • 0.75 cup Un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on Baking soda
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 cup Mint chocolate chips

πŸ“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, beat the unsalted but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ar together until creamy and well-combined.

3

Add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ract and peppermint extract.

4

In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.

5

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until just combined. Avoid overmixing.

6

Fold in the semi-sweet chocolate chips and mint chocolate chips using a spatula.

7

Scoop tablespoon-sized portions of dough and place them on the prepared baking sheets, leaving about 2 inches of space between each cookie.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 8-10 minutes, or until the cookies are set around the edges but still slightly soft in the center.

9

Remove from the oven and all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heets for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

10

Serve and enjoy your Double Chocolate Mint Chip Cookies with a glass of milk or your favorite hot beverage!
